Son of Mango fashion tycoon detained in probe of father's death in Spain

BARCELONA/MADRID — Police in Spain's region of Catalonia detained the son of the founder of the Mango fashion group, Isak Andic, on Tuesday in an investigation of the death of his father, who was killed in a fall from a cliff near Barcelona in December 2024, the Mossos police force said.
A spokesperson for the family said that Jonathan Andic was being questioned by investigators, but would not give further details.
The family said last year it was confident he was innocent after several local media reported he was being officially investigated for possible homicide.
Isak Andic died after falling more than 100 meters (328 ft) from a cliff while hiking with members of his family in the Montserrat caves near Barcelona. — Reuters
